基于ssh的会议室管理系统
时间: 2023-12-11 12:01:05 浏览: 192
基于SSH的会议室管理系统是一种使用安全外壳协议(SSH)来管理和控制会议室预订和使用的系统。这个系统允许用户通过SSH远程访问服务器,进行会议室的预订、查询和取消等操作。
该系统的主要功能包括以下几个方面:
1. 预订会议室:用户可以通过SSH连接服务器,选择需要预订的会议室、预订时间和日期,并提交预订请求。系统将检查会议室的可用性,并发送确认信息给用户。
2. 查询会议室:用户可以通过SSH连接服务器,查询特定会议室在指定时间段内的可用情况。系统将返回相关会议室的预订状态,帮助用户选择合适的时间段进行预订。
3. 取消预订:用户可以通过SSH连接服务器,取消已经预订的会议室。系统将更新会议室的预订状态,并发送取消确认信息给用户。
4. 系统管理:系统管理员可以通过SSH连接服务器,对会议室管理系统进行管理和配置,例如添加、删除或修改会议室信息,更新预订规则等。
基于SSH的会议室管理系统具有以下优势:
1. 安全性高:基于SSH连接,加密传输数据,防止数据泄露和非法访问。
2. 可远程访问:用户可以通过互联网远程连接服务器,并进行预订和查询操作,方便快捷。
3. 实时更新:系统会实时更新会议室的预订状态,确保用户获取最新可用信息。
4. 管理简单:管理员可以通过SSH连接对系统进行管理,方便添加新的会议室和修改预订规则。
总之,基于SSH的会议室管理系统通过安全外壳协议提供了高度安全性和可远程访问性,帮助用户和管理员轻松管理会议室的预订和使用。
相关问题
会议室管理系统 java
会议室管理系统通常是一个基于Java的应用程序,它用于管理公司的会议室资源。该系统可以包含以下几个核心模块:
1. **用户管理**:包括注册、登录和个人信息管理,确保只有授权用户可以使用会议室。
2. **会议室预约**:允许员工在线查看可用会议室、选择日期和时间,并提交预约请求。
3. **日程安排**:集成到日历中,显示当前和未来的会议,避免冲突。
4. **状态更新**:实时显示会议室的状态(如是否被占用),便于其他用户调整计划。
5. **通知功能**:通过邮件或短信提醒预订者会议详情以及变更情况。
6. **历史记录**:保存过去的会议记录,方便审计和数据分析。
在Java中实现这个系统,可以使用Spring Boot作为开发框架,JPA进行数据库操作,Thymeleaf或Vaadin等技术处理前端界面,MySQL或Oracle作为后端数据库。此外,还可以利用SSH(Struts, Spring, Hibernate, JavaFX)架构模式。
阅读全文